Output 04e59da97324e86c2e4cbbbdcfa0106253f2ed91b7c59cd2f7fc695db5c2662b:1

value
24268396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9dc0d86b7c0ac3706ccb76e22f5505a8581e8e06 OP_EQUAL
address
3G592nzNwQ73PQvEDWaLESSUJHudDqk3FY
transaction
04e59da97324e86c2e4cbbbdcfa0106253f2ed91b7c59cd2f7fc695db5c2662b
confirmations
340685
spent
true